What do pipe cutters look like?

A wheeled pipe cutter (also called tubing cutter) looks similar to the letter “C” with a handle or knob extending from the side. Wheeled pipe cutters are used to cut pipes made from copper, brass, plastic and thin-walled electrical metal tubing (EMT).

How do you cut steel pipe?

Heavy-duty steel pipe and tube cutters are usually the easiest to use, but for tight spaces, an angle grinder or reciprocating saw may be needed. When using a metal pipe cutter, align the tool around the marked place on the galvanized pipe and rotate so that the wheel cuts deeper into the pipe until severed.

What is PVC cutter?

PVC cutters are made to cut various sized pipes up to two inches in diameter. The most common sizes will handle pipe up to 1 1/4 inches and are priced starting at about $10, so they are very affordable. If you have decent hand strength, you can easily ratchet the cutter until it cuts right through PVC pipe.

What is the use of slice pipe in angular?

SlicePipe is an angular Pipe API that belongs to CommonModule. SlicePipe creates a new array or string from the given array or string respectively. Slice pipe uses slice keyword with pipe operator.

What happens if end index is negative in slice pipe?

If end index is positive then slice pipe will return all elements before end index from the start of the array or string expression. 3. If end index is negative then slice pipe will return all elements before end index from the end of the array or string expression.
